    The Medicare Rights Center (www.medicarerights.org) is a national, nonprofit consumer service organization that works to ensure access to affordable health care for older adults and people with disabilities through counseling and advocacy, educational programs, and public policy initiatives. Medicare Rights’ unique blend of service, education, and advocacy ensures that real consumer experiences reach the highest levels of policymaking and that policies and laws adopted at state and federal levels are translated for consumers and effectively implemented. Each year, Medicare Rights answers more than three million questions for older adults and people with disabilities through a helpline and online assistance and collaborates with diverse stakeholders to improve the Medicare program.

    The Position—Case Manager

    Medicare Rights is seeking a full-time non-clinical, social work concrete services and advocacy focused Client Services Case Manager. This person will report to the Director of Client Services and provide individual Medicare and Medicaid counseling and casework assistance to consumers, caregivers, and professionals through dedicated helplines, advocacy, community outreach, and training. 

    Specific Responsibilities

    Activities to be pursued by the Client Services Case Manager include the following: 

    • Serve as a team member on the Independent Consumer Advocacy Network (ICAN) managed long-term care ombudsman team. Handle multiple helpline shifts related to long-term care, home care, Medicaid services, and Medicare assess client’s needs, collecting relevant data and making timely referrals as needed.
    • Empathically assist clients with complex casework and troubleshooting a variety of issues, to help solve health insurance-related issues for individuals with Medicare and Medicaid with long-term care services. 
    • Communicate with appropriate entities to collect and analyze health plan and medical records, as well as client needs, to prepare health insurance appeals, complaints, and relevant referrals.
    • Advocate for vulnerable clients to access home care services, behavioral health services, and various healthcare related issues.
    • Maintain accurate, quality call records, detailing client communications for each counseling session and casework. 
    • Provide information, support, and resources to callers and clients in need. Must be open to and competently discuss personal health matters including but not limited to toileting, bathing, mobility needs, sensitive medical information, and more.
    • Must rise to the challenge of working with stressed out and frustrated individuals who have been struggling navigating the complex health care system. Ability to manage one’s own emotions and reactions is required to succeed in this role.
    • Lead community presentations as needed to educate New Yorkers about their Medicare and Medicaid rights and options. 
    • Support colleagues in providing Medicare and Medicaid counseling to callers. 
    • Help coordinate special projects as needed and other duties as assigned.
